This year we are seeing a tremendous decrease in the amount of plastic food wrap and other litter coming from our students’ snacks and lunch. At a recent assembly, students from the Leadership Elective Class kicked off a campaign promoting “litterless lunches”. A litterless lunch is any lunch that comes entirely in re-useable containers and does not contain any plastic wrap or result in any garbage. A “nude food” makes a great recess snack. This is any snack that you take outside whole and can eat the entire thing as it has no packaging. Working together, we can aim for a litter-free playground. This would benefit the wildlife, the streams and oceans, and the health and wellness of our kids! Thanks to our caring parents for their support of this initiative.

Across Canada, April 28 has been designated the National Day of Mourning to commemorate those persons who have lost their lives in the workplace. School District 69 (Qualicum) flags will be flown at half-mast from Friday, April 27 – Monday, April 30, 2018 to remember and honour those who have lost their lives due to work-related incidents or occupational disease.
